Cost of Residential Siding Installation in Grayslake, IL

Residential siding installation in Grayslake, IL, involves several factors that can influence the overall cost. Typical project expenses depend on the chosen materials, the size and complexity of the home’s exterior, labor rates, and site-specific conditions such as accessibility and existing structure. Since these elements vary widely, final pricing is best determined through a detailed assessment of the scope of work.

Understanding the typical costs associated with siding installation can help homeowners compare options and plan accordingly. It is important to consider that material choices-from vinyl to fiber cement or wood-affect costs, as do factors like removal of old siding and site preparation. Consulting with local professionals can provide a clearer estimate tailored to the specific requirements of each project.

Project Type Typical Range
Vinyl Siding $3,500 - $7,000
Fiber Cement Siding $6,000 - $12,000
Wood Siding $4,000 - $9,000
Aluminum Siding $2,500 - $6,000
Insulated Siding $5,000 - $10,000
Clapboard Siding $4,500 - $9,000

Factors Influencing Cost

Residential siding installation in Grayslake, IL, involves selecting appropriate materials and understanding the scope of work required to enhance a home's exterior. Proper installation can improve curb appeal and protect the structure from the elements. This overview provides a neutral look at typical considerations and project components for siding upgrades or replacements.

  • Materials: Options include vinyl, fiber cement, wood, and aluminum siding, each with different durability and aesthetic qualities suitable for Grayslake's climate.
  • Size and Scope: Projects can range from small sections to full-home siding replacements, depending on the home's size and existing condition.
  • Labor Complexity: Installation complexity varies based on siding type, existing wall condition, and architectural features, influencing overall labor requirements.
  • Permitting: Local regulations in Grayslake may require permits for siding replacement, especially for larger projects or certain materials.
  • Additional Options: Upgrades such as insulation, trim, or decorative accents can be included to enhance the siding's performance and appearance.

Project Size & Scope

Scope/Size Typical Range
Single-story home (up to 1,500 sq ft) $5,000 - $10,000
Two-story home (1,500 - 2,500 sq ft) $10,000 - $20,000
Multi-story or large home (over 2,500 sq ft) $20,000 - $40,000
Partial siding replacement $2,000 - $6,000
Siding installation with insulation $15,000 - $30,000

In Grayslake, IL, project costs for residential siding installation can vary based on home size, siding material, and scope of work.
